Even with directions and a map the site is not the easiest to find. Michelin obviously did not want a lot of prying eyes around their testing, so it's in the middle of nowhere. The roads around there are not well marked, and some look more like a driveway than a road. There is absolutely nothing for 15 miles in any direction, so be sure you're well stocked with food drinks and gas before you leave "civilization" (anywhere that you can still hear the theme from Deliverence playing). There won't be much beer bonging unless you bring it with you. Biggest restaurant in town is a sub shop as I recall. The closest town has the RR track running down the middle of Main St.
